Riku Linna serves as a Senior University Lecturer in the Department of Computer Science at Aalto University, contactable via riku.linna@aalto.fi and +358505124356.
His research spans:
- Dynamical systems
- Stochastic processes
- Nonlinear dynamics
- Computational physics
- Statistical physics
- Machine learning methods
Analysis of his 25+ publications (1996-2020) reveals a dominant focus on polymer dynamics in biophysical contexts, particularly translocation/ejection mechanisms in viral capsids and semiflexible polymers. Recent work integrates machine learning with dynamical systems for brain state modeling using Kuramoto oscillators, while earlier research examines thermal conduction in nanoscale systems and DNA elasticity. His methodological approach consistently combines computational physics with statistical mechanics to solve complex biophysical problems.
